3. Lens Selection

Lens selection is a critical determinant in mitigating the occurrence of double poses, particularly within confined spaces such as pillboxes. The focal length and optical characteristics of the chosen lens directly affect the perspective, depth of field, and overall spatial relationships captured in the image, influencing the extent to which subjects overlap or appear visually distinct.

  • Focal Length and Perspective Distortion

    Wide-angle lenses (shorter focal lengths) can exaggerate perspective, making subjects appear further apart and increasing the perceived depth of field. This can be advantageous in small spaces, as it allows for a broader field of view and greater separation between subjects. Conversely, telephoto lenses (longer focal lengths) compress perspective, making subjects appear closer together and potentially increasing the risk of double poses. The choice of focal length must consider the spatial constraints and desired visual effect.

  • Depth of Field Control

    The lens’s aperture setting (f-stop) dictates the depth of field, which is the range of distances within the scene that appear acceptably sharp. A shallow depth of field (achieved with a wide aperture) can be used to isolate subjects by blurring the background, reducing visual clutter and emphasizing individual forms. A deep depth of field (achieved with a narrow aperture) ensures that all subjects, regardless of their distance from the camera, are in focus, which may be necessary in certain situations but could also increase the likelihood of double poses if subjects are not carefully positioned.

  • Lens Distortion and Image Quality

    Lens distortion, particularly barrel or pincushion distortion, can affect the perceived shape and spacing of subjects within the frame. Wide-angle lenses are prone to barrel distortion, which can make straight lines appear curved and alter the relative positions of subjects. Correcting for distortion in post-processing may be necessary to ensure accurate subject representation. High-quality lenses with minimal distortion contribute to clearer, more accurate images, reducing the potential for misinterpretation or visual confusion.

  • Minimum Focusing Distance

    Each lens has a minimum focusing distance, which is the closest distance at which it can achieve a sharp image. In tight spaces, this limitation can restrict subject placement and camera positioning. Selecting a lens with a short minimum focusing distance provides greater flexibility in framing and composition, allowing for closer proximity to subjects and potentially reducing the need for extreme angles that could exacerbate double poses.

4. Depth of Field

Depth of field, the range of distances within a photograph that appear acceptably sharp, is a crucial parameter in preventing double poses, particularly in constrained environments such as a pillbox. In such settings, subjects are often positioned close together, increasing the likelihood of visual overlap. A shallow depth of field, achieved through wider apertures (lower f-numbers), selectively focuses on one subject while blurring the background and foreground. This isolates the subject of interest, minimizing the visual clutter that can contribute to the perception of a double pose. Conversely, a deep depth of field, attained with narrower apertures (higher f-numbers), brings multiple subjects into focus simultaneously. If subjects are not carefully positioned, a deep depth of field can accentuate any existing overlap, thereby creating or emphasizing a double pose.

Consider a scenario where two individuals are located within a pillbox. If the photographer employs a wide aperture, focusing on the face of the first individual, the second individual, standing slightly behind, will appear blurred. This blurring minimizes visual interference and reduces the risk of the viewer perceiving a composite or overlapping image. However, if the photographer uses a narrow aperture, both individuals will be in focus. If their bodies are even partially aligned, the photograph will likely present a visually confusing double pose. The strategic use of depth of field, therefore, allows the photographer to selectively emphasize or de-emphasize elements within the scene, effectively managing visual overlap and preventing the occurrence of unwanted double poses.
